Foundation problems can lead to a range of issues within a property, including u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. These symptoms often indicate underlying settlement or shifting that, if left unaddressed, can cause significant structural damage. Repair services aim to correct these issues to prevent further movement, mitigate potential safety hazards, and preserve the property's value.
Properties that commonly require foundation repair services include residential homes, multi-family dwellings, and commercial buildings. Older structures are often more susceptible to foundation issues due to age-related wear or prior construction methods. Additionally, properties built on expansive clay soils, areas prone to moisture fluctuations, or locations with poor drainage may experience foundation settlement or shifting, making repair services essential for maintaining stability.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ost range for foundation repairs varies widely, often between $2,000 and $7,000. Factors like the extent of damage and repair methods influence the final price, with some projects costing more or less depending on the situation.
Crack Repair Expenses - Repairing foundation cracks generally falls within the $500 to $2,500 range. Smaller cracks may cost less, while larger or multiple cracks can increase the overall expense for the project.
Pier and Beam Foundation Costs - Installing or repairing pier and beam foundations usually costs between $3,000 and $10,000. The price depends on the size of the structure and the complexity of the work needed.
Basement Wall Restoration - Restoring or reinforcing basement walls typically ranges from $1,500 to $5,000. The scope of work, including wall stabilization or waterproofing, affects the overall cost estimate.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ators can include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window frames or doorways.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few days to a week after assessment by a local contractor.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ional assessment can determine if they are structural or cosmetic, and whether repair is needed.
What types of fo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include piering, underpinning, slabjacking, and crack injection, depending on the foundation type and issue severity.
How can I prevent future foundation problems?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and addressing small issues promptly can help prevent major foundation damage over time.
